The Lactation Network is hiring a Denials Specialist. Under the direction of the Revenue Cycle Senior Manager, the Denials Specialist is a key member of the billing team and is responsible for actively investigating denials, creating and submitting appeals, and monitoring resolution and payment from participating insurance carriers.

Breakdown of the role
  • Prepare appeals and follow-ups (60%). Compile all appropriate documents and submit, via mail or electronically, to the carriers in a timely manner. Initiate communication with our insurance partners to ensure all the necessary documentation for an appeal has been received and the appeal is processing for payment.
  • Investigate appeals (20%). Identify, analyze, and research frequent root causes of denials and develop corrective action plans for overturning denials. Recognize common themes and lead cross-functional team conversations to prevent unnecessary denials.
  • Reporting (20%). Develop and utilize reports to monitor the denials management process, such as prevention efforts, timely filing limits, and resolution success rate.

What you’ll do
  • Compile appeals documentation. You’ll be responsible for compiling the documentation necessary to submit the appeals. Pulling medical records, itemized bills, and writing letters for submission verify all transactions posted electrically were done accurately. In doing so, you’ll identify root causes of errors and work with leadership toward permanent resolution of the issue.
  • Hold insurance companies accountable. Through regular communication with the insurance carriers, you will verify TLN’s appeals are being processed in a timely manner, and are not being put on the back burner.
  • Maintain records. Research, respond, and document insurer and patient correspondence/inquiry notes regarding coding coverage, benefits, and reimbursement on patient accounts.
  • Identify trends. You will have the opportunity to assess the issues causing denials and report those up to your direct manager. Working with leadership, you will create permanent solutions that prevent denials and expedite the payment process for TLN.
  • Stay up to date. Keep up with changes in the billing system, with insurance carriers, and/or with networks and clearly communicate issues and barriers.
